Ex-head says cannabis has given life back
Western Mail
|November 11, 2025
A RETIRED school teacher whose life became dominated by "unbelievable levels of pain" has shared how his life has been turned around after being given a treatment which has only been legal in the UK for seven years.
Steven Griffiths, a business owner and former carer for his parents, has lived what he calls "a rich tapestry of various experiences."
But in recent years, his life became dominated by pain.
Diagnosed with polymyalgia rheumatica (PMR), fibromyalgia, and later a gout-like condition, the 71-year-old found himself having to say goodbye to the hobbies that once brought him joy, from DIY to gardening to long walks.
At times, he admitted that even keeping up with daily life felt impossible and the "constant pain" from fibromyalgia and PMR became so severe he could barely walk.
Initially treated with steroids and other medications, he struggled with difficult side effects.
"I was in so much pain, unbelievable levels of pain, I could barely walk," the Llanelli resident said.
